What happened to the red master clip effect indicator?

In the latest version (24.6.1) the handy little red line that used to appear on clips in the timeline with master effects applied has dissappeared.  Anyone know how to get it back?

You will need a magnifying glass to see the ini mini tiny black stripe under the FX icon.

Make sure Show FX badges are checked.
